F13 Miele Error Code

Water Dispenser Fault

The F13 error code means the water dispenser system has a fault. The dispenser motor, valve, or sensor is not operating correctly.

Is it safe to keep using?

Yes. A dispenser fault does not affect the refrigerator's cooling. The fridge continues to work normally.

Can I reset the code?

Yes. Yes — check water supply, replace filter, thaw lines, and reset.

When to stop immediately?

Stop if you notice: Water leaking from dispenser area, No improvement after all checks.

Possible Causes

1

Water Supply Off

The household water supply valve is closed.

DIY Possible
2

Frozen Water Line

The internal water line has frozen.

DIY Possible
3

Clogged Filter

An overdue filter is restricting flow.

DIY Possible
4

Dispenser Valve Fault

The solenoid valve has failed.

Requires Professional
5

Dispenser Motor/Switch Fault

The dispenser mechanism has failed.

Requires Professional

Safe Checks You Can Do

These checks are safe for homeowners. No disassembly required. Do not remove panels or access internal components.
  1. 1

    Check Water Supply

    Verify the household water valve behind/under the fridge is fully open.

    Also check for kinked water lines.

  2. 2

    Replace Filter

    If the filter is overdue, replace it. A clogged filter restricts all water flow.

    Check for F12 alert as well.

  3. 3

    Check for Frozen Line

    If no water comes out but the supply is on, the internal water line may be frozen. Turn off the fridge for 24 hours to thaw.

    Set the fridge temperature slightly warmer if this recurs.

  4. 4

    Power Reset

    Turn off at mains for 5 minutes.

    The dispenser controller may need to reinitialize.
